xj8 will not start
My 98 jag xj8 stopped in the middle of the road. Tried to start but upon giving it gas it shut off. Seems like a fuel pump but i'm not sure since I had it replace 6 months ago! Can anyone help???
First did you replace the pump or someone else. There is a post as how to change the pump without removing the tank (very good and fast) On the fuel drivers side of the engine there is a fitting towards the front that looks like a tire valve,remove the cap and have someone turn the key on while you push in on the valve to see if you have fuel pressure there(cover your eyes). If no pressure then the hose on your pump has blown off.
